Skip to content

Sistemas Operativos: Funções EssenciaisAtividades e Estratégias de Ensino

A aprendizagem ativa funciona bem neste tópico porque os alunos precisam de visualizar conceitos abstratos, como a gestão de recursos e a abstração de hardware, que não são imediatamente percetíveis. Ao manipular simulações e comparar interfaces, os alunos transformam conceitos teóricos em experiências concretas, facilitando a retenção e a compreensão profunda.

7° AnoNavegação Digital e Pensamento Computacional4 atividades20 min35 min

Objetivos de Aprendizagem

  1. 1Explicar o papel fundamental do sistema operativo na ausência de interação direta entre hardware e utilizador.
  2. 2Diferenciar a gestão de memória (alocação, libertação) da gestão de processos (execução, escalonamento) num sistema operativo.
  3. 3Comparar criticamente as características de interfaces gráficas de utilizador (GUI) de diferentes sistemas operativos (ex: Windows, macOS, Linux).
  4. 4Identificar os riscos de segurança e instabilidade num sistema sem sistema operativo.

Pretende um plano de aula completo com estes objetivos? Gerar uma Missão

30 min·Pequenos grupos

Simulação de Julgamento: Computador Sem SO

Divida a turma em grupos e peça que imaginem um computador sem sistema operativo: atribuam cartões com 'programas' que competem por 'recursos' limitados como memória. Os grupos registam conflitos e propõem soluções. Discuta como o SO resolve isso.

Preparação e detalhes

Explique o que aconteceria a um computador se não tivesse um sistema operativo.

Sugestão de Facilitação: Durante a exploração do Task Manager, guie os alunos a identificar processos críticos e a relacioná-los com a função do SO na alocação de recursos.

Setup: Secretárias reorganizadas de acordo com a disposição de um tribunal

Materials: Cartões de personagem/papéis, Dossiês de provas e evidências, Formulário de veredito para os juízes

AnalisarAvaliarCriarTomada de DecisãoConsciência Social

Comparação: Interfaces Gráficas

Mostre capturas de ecrã de Windows, Linux e macOS num projetor. Em pares, os alunos listam semelhanças e diferenças em funcionalidades como gestão de janelas e multitasking. Apresentem conclusões à turma.

Preparação e detalhes

Diferencie as funções de um sistema operativo na gestão de memória e processos.

Setup: Grupos organizados em mesas com os materiais do caso

Materials: Dossiê do estudo de caso (3 a 5 páginas), Ficha de análise estruturada, Modelo para a apresentação final

AnalisarAvaliarCriarTomada de DecisãoAutogestão
35 min·Pequenos grupos

Role-Play: Gestor de Processos

Atribua papéis: um aluno como CPU, outros como processos e memória. Simule a execução sequencial de tarefas com um temporizador. Rotacione papéis e registe esperas para ilustrar escalonamento.

Preparação e detalhes

Compare as interfaces de utilizador de diferentes sistemas operativos.

Setup: Grupos organizados em mesas com os materiais do caso

Materials: Dossiê do estudo de caso (3 a 5 páginas), Ficha de análise estruturada, Modelo para a apresentação final

AnalisarAvaliarCriarTomada de DecisãoAutogestão
20 min·Individual

Exploração: Task Manager

Individuais abrem o Gestor de Tarefas no seu SO. Observam uso de CPU e memória em tempo real, registam ao abrir/fechar apps. Partilhem padrões na aula.

Preparação e detalhes

Explique o que aconteceria a um computador se não tivesse um sistema operativo.

Setup: Grupos organizados em mesas com os materiais do caso

Materials: Dossiê do estudo de caso (3 a 5 páginas), Ficha de análise estruturada, Modelo para a apresentação final

AnalisarAvaliarCriarTomada de DecisãoAutogestão

Ensinar Este Tópico

Comece por explicar que os sistemas operativos são como 'gerentes invisíveis' que organizam o caos do hardware, usando analogias simples, como um professor a organizar uma sala de aula cheia de alunos irrequietos. Evite sobrecarregar os alunos com terminologia técnica no início; foque-se em exemplos do dia a dia, como fechar programas que 'travam', para ligar o conteúdo à vida real. Pesquisas mostram que os alunos retêm melhor quando visualizam processos, por isso use analogias visuais e manuais sempre que possível.

O Que Esperar

No final destas atividades, os alunos devem ser capazes de explicar três funções essenciais de um sistema operativo e relacioná-las com exemplos práticos, como a alocação de memória ou a interface que utilizam diariamente. Espera-se que consigam identificar erros comuns sobre o papel do SO e corrigi-los com argumentos baseados em evidências das atividades.

Estas atividades são um ponto de partida. A missão completa é a experiência.

  • Guião completo de facilitação com falas do professor
  • Materiais imprimíveis para o aluno, prontos para a aula
  • Estratégias de diferenciação para cada tipo de aluno
Gerar uma Missão

Atenção a estes erros comuns

Erro comumDurante a atividade 'Simulação: Computador Sem SO', alguns alunos podem pensar que a interface é a única função do sistema operativo.

O que ensinar em alternativa

Durante a atividade de simulação, peça aos alunos que observem como os programas entram em conflito sem um SO a gerir a memória, destacando que a interface é apenas a 'ponta do iceberg' de funções invisíveis.

Erro comumDurante a atividade 'Comparação: Interfaces Gráficas', os alunos podem assumir que um computador funciona bem sem sistema operativo.

O que ensinar em alternativa

Durante a comparação de interfaces, mostre aos alunos imagens de computadores em modo BIOS e peça-lhes que expliquem por que razão não conseguem executar programas básicos como um navegador.

Erro comumDurante a atividade 'Role-Play: Gestor de Processos', os alunos podem acreditar que o SO controla o hardware diretamente, sem camadas de abstração.

O que ensinar em alternativa

No role-play, forneça cartões que representem 'instruções de hardware' e 'instruções do SO' para mostrar como o sistema operativo simplifica a comunicação entre programas e hardware.

Ideias de Avaliação

Bilhete de Saída

After 'Simulação: Computador Sem SO', entregue aos alunos um cartão com a pergunta: 'Imagine que liga um computador sem sistema operativo. Descreva duas tarefas básicas que seriam impossíveis de realizar e explique porquê, referindo a função do SO que falha.' Recolha as respostas para avaliar a compreensão.

Questão para Discussão

After 'Comparação: Interfaces Gráficas', coloque no quadro duas imagens de interfaces de utilizador distintas (ex: Windows 11 e Ubuntu Linux). Peça aos alunos: 'Quais as principais diferenças que notam? Qual acham que é mais fácil de usar para alguém que nunca usou um computador e porquê? Que aspetos de gestão de recursos podem estar implícitos em cada uma?' Avalie a participação oral e a clareza das respostas.

Verificação Rápida

During 'Exploração: Task Manager', faça pausas e coloque questões diretas: 'Se dois programas precisarem de usar a mesma parte da memória ao mesmo tempo, o que acontece sem um SO?' ou 'Como é que o SO decide qual programa corre primeiro no processador?' Verifique as respostas orais ou escritas rápidas.

Extensões e Apoio

  • Peça aos alunos que pesquisem um sistema operativo de código aberto (ex: Linux) e apresentem como gere recursos de forma diferente dos sistemas comerciais.
  • Para alunos com dificuldades, forneça um guia com imagens de interfaces e pergunte: 'Onde está o botão para fechar um programa?' para reforçar a relação entre interface e função do SO.
  • Proponha um desafio: 'Crie um poster que explique a um aluno de 5.º ano o que acontece quando clica duas vezes num ícone.'

Vocabulário-Chave

Sistema Operativo (SO)Software que gere os recursos de hardware e software de um computador, servindo de interface entre o utilizador e a máquina.
Interface de Utilizador (UI)O meio pelo qual um utilizador interage com um sistema operativo ou aplicação, podendo ser gráfica (GUI) ou de linha de comandos (CLI).
Gestão de MemóriaFunção do SO que aloca e liberta espaço na memória RAM para os programas em execução, garantindo que não haja conflitos.
Gestão de ProcessosFunção do SO que controla a execução dos programas (processos), definindo a ordem e o tempo de acesso ao processador.
KernelO núcleo do sistema operativo, responsável pelas tarefas mais críticas como a gestão de memória e processos.

Preparado para lecionar Sistemas Operativos: Funções Essenciais?

Gere uma missão completa com tudo o que precisa

Gerar uma Missão